About

Dr. Maria Isabel Guevara, a dedicated orthodontist with a wealth of experience, brings her passion for creating beautiful smiles to Pembroke Pines, FL. With a Dental Degree from Universidad Autonoma de Manizales and specialized training from Universidad del Valle in Cali, she is committed to providing top-notch orthodontic care. Her meticulous approach and expertise in Dentofacial Orthopedics ensure that patients receive the best possible outcomes, leading to happier and healthier smiles.
